Massachusetts Non-Hispanic Asian alone Male or Men Population By County in 2015

Updated on July 2, 2025.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2015, the Massachusetts Non-Hispanic Asian alone male population was 209,177; and represented 6.35% of the total Massachusetts male population in 2015.

Middlesex County had the highest number of Non-Hispanic Asian alone male population (89,385), followed by Norfolk County (34,615), and Suffolk County (32,090).

On the other hand, Dukes County had the lowest Non-Hispanic Asian alone male population (50), followed by Nantucket County (75), and Franklin County (556).
